Output f8d3438a6b5236d779611eef90fa7c58c85b640c7b2b834075eae09cbd98880d:4

value
10567033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5039f8d0aa4b65693ce47124848a8246023dd488 OP_EQUAL
address
391DRrJG65GYoRrDM5quWRn9qFzbmbccuS
transaction
f8d3438a6b5236d779611eef90fa7c58c85b640c7b2b834075eae09cbd98880d
confirmations
207372
spent
true